Quick notes from Tuesday's stand-up: the stamped blueprints for the Harlowe Yard permit finally came back from Bramfield Drafting. They're rolled in the grey tube on the shift lead's desk — permit office needs them before Friday or we lose the slot. Don't fold them, obviously. The courier hand-over instruction is appended below this note.

dispatch memo: the silmir norius courier leaves the ulaiel ledger at gate 8946 under passcode 174913

### Action item: harden undo/redo in Sketchloom

From the Tuesday incident: the undo stack in the Sketchloom diagram editor gets corrupted when a collaborator's remote edit lands mid-undo, which is how we ate Harlan's whole flowchart. Fix is to snapshot the stack per editing session and reconcile on merge. When reviewing the patch, please check it against the invariants documented here.

wiki page, baguf-kahap: https://confluence.tolvaqsys.internal/browse/display/projects/8d5f528f

**Alert: RestockPlanner — Stale Route Generation**

This alert fires when the Vendalot restock planner has not produced a fresh route plan for any machine fleet in over six hours. Usually this means the demand-forecast job upstream has stalled, leaving the planner with no new inventory deltas to work from. Check the forecast job's last successful run before restarting the planner itself; restarting out of order can emit empty routes to field technicians. The full diagnostic sequence and recovery steps are documented on the internal page below.

operations page: https://harbor.kelvidyn.example/dash/dash/board/projects/build/pipeline/run/72cb258c26ee55412287df41